Hector Bellerin to Barcelona: Arsenal boss Arsene Wenger reveals truth about shock move

ARSENE WENGER has dismissed claims Hector Bellerin will leave Arsenal for Barcelona in the summer.

Newspaper Sport claimed representatives from and Barca had held negotiations for the 21-year-old.

A £35million fee was reportedly on the table to bring the defender back to the Nou Camp where he began his career as a youth player.

However, has dismissed the claims, saying Bellerin is going nowhere in the summer.

“No. We have just extended his contract," Wenger said.

"He has an unbelievable amount of years to go.”

The Spain international is tied to the Emirates until June 2023, having singed a new deal last November.

And speaking after he put pen to paper on the contract, Bellerin claimed his long-term future would be with the Gunners.

"Hello everyone, sorry to keep you guys waiting, I had a very big meeting next door," he said in a video posted on Twitter.

"I just wanted to say that I just signed my new deal with the club, so I'm really, really, really happy.

"As you know, I've been here for a long time, I feel like this is my home and that was the right thing to do.

"So, I'm very happy to still be a Gunner for many more years."
